SETUP AND PROCEDURES BEFORE STARTING THE OPERATION
4 - 23
(c)
When connecting a coaxial cable, the following restrictions on the bending
radius must be observed.
Allowable bending radius
Cable type
3C – 2V
23 mm (0.91 inches)
5C – 2V
30 mm (1.18 inches)
5C – FB
30 mm (1.18 inches)
(d)
Do not pull connected coaxial cables.
Doing so may cause poor contact, cable disconnection, and damage to the
module.
(e)
Connect a terminating resistor to both terminal stations in the coaxial bus
type network system.
(f)
Depending on a operating environment, some white oxidation deposits may
be seen on the F type connector. Note that oxidation will not occur on the
connection area, so there will be no problems with the function of the unit.
(g)
Shut off the external power supply for the system in all phases before
connecting or disconnecting coaxial cables.
